Our tour begins in the morning, from where our tour guide will pick you up to start a wonderful adventure. After an hour and a half we will arrive at the entrance of the Cotopaxi National Park where we will register our visit and then continue to the Limpiopungo lagoon, where, if the weather allows us, we will see the Cotopaxi Volcano 5897 meters, and we hike in the lagoon. We will continue with our 3-hour drive to the city of Baños for a short city tour. continue to the Agoyan Waterfall, after taking photos we will pass in the tarabita of the Manto de la Novia waterfall on the Pastaza river, this is a wonderful moment to be able to observe the waterfall very close up. we will visit the traditional sweets factory of Baños, we continue towards the Pailón del Diablo waterfall, a very beautiful waterfall, and the most famous of Baños to finally we go to the Tree House, where the swing above the clouds is located, this is our last activity, and then return to the city of Quito.

What a fabulous day! Our guide, Pedro Toaquiza, was terrific! My daughter, whose been working in Ecuador for a few months, was keen for me to see as much of the amazing Ecuadorian landscape/ecosystem (which ranges from snowcapped volcanos to Amazonian jungle) as possible during my short visit, so we booked this one day tour to see as much as we can. Communication with the company was good and we were able to arrange a vegan meal (lunch is included) for my daughter at the designated restaurant near Baños. They also advised us of what clothing to bring as the climate, altitude, and weather can readily change. Not going to lie, it is a long day! This tour is advertised as about 10 hrs, but it can be closer to 12hrs factoring in road or weather delays. Pedro arrived to pick us up just before our scheduled 7:30am collection. Our first stop was Cotopaxi National Park—about 1-1.5 hrs away. En route, Pedro pointed out all the other volcanos within sight. (There are 84 within 3 hrs of Quito.) It was a very cloudy day and he warned that sometimes you can’t see the volcano well, but the clouds cleared enough to see this beautiful volcano and Stone Face mountain. After a nature walk by the lagoon, we set off toward Baños, which is at the edge of the Amazon region, about 2-2.5hrs from Cotopaxi. Nearing the Baños, an accident on the road (about 15 miles from the town) caused a traffic back-up on the 2 lane highway, but Pedro made a swift detour onto the local road cutting through the valley, which may have been a bit slower (but not slower than not moving on the road above) and provided an extra bit of scenic beauty and adventure to get us to town. My daughter and I had a quick walk through town, before meeting back up with Pedro to head up the mountain to the restaurant for the 2 course (soup/main) lunch. Nice food and the views were incredible! From there we went to the Tree House/la casa del arbol. A bit of an uphill walk, but the tree house was less impressive than the beautiful garden (with mountain-side swings and a zip line) surrounding it. Hummingbirds flit around the exotic flowers—and the views! Incredible! Then it was off to see waterfalls. We stopped at a couple of waterfalls along the road (including a ride on a cable car for a closer look) then went to our final stop—Cascada el Pailon (Bridal Veil Fall and the Devil’s Cauldron) on the Rio Verde. Here, you really get a sense of being on the edge of the Amazon. The power of this waterfall (even during the dry season) is amazing. We hiked to various viewing points, traversing suspension bridges. Some points were a bit wet and steep—there are good railings and steps, but a sturdy shoe would be worthwhile for the closer views. After this, we were ready for the 3hr drive back to Quito. Pedro was a wonderful guide, lovely company, and safe driver. (I’d recommend bringing tissues and quarters to cover any rest stops.)
